Don't worry about it man, it happens to us all. If it rained you wouln't have run your best anyway as humidity kills your times. One thing to look at would be your 1/8th-1/4mile gain in trap speed. Even though you didn't trap anymore than you did before the intake install, look at the slips from before the cobra intake and subtract the 1/8 mph from the 1/4mph and see what you get, then do the same for last nights runs ans see if you gainbed any last night. If not don't worry as you had a bad night and its hard to salvage any useable info from a night like that, but if you gained more last night in such horrid conditions its and indication that you did gain HP with the cobra intake. I'm sure you did, but this may be a way of actually "seeing" it.
